The "New York Times"-bestselling author of "Island of Lost Girls" presents a chilling work in which the secrets of the past come back to haunt a group of friends in terrifying ways. Calling themselves the Dismantlers, three daring misfits--Henry, Tess, Winnie, and Suz--spend the summer after graduation in a remote cabin in the Vermont woods committing acts of vandalism and plotting elaborate pranks. But everything changes when one particularly twisted experiment ends in Suz's death and the others decide to cover it up. Ten years later when a victim of their past pranks commits suicide, a chain of eerie events threatens to engulf Henry, Tess, and their inquisitive nine-year-old daughter, Emma.
